From: Effect of occlusal interference on condylar position and trajectory of movement: a randomized crossover-controlled trial

Fig. 3

Jaw motion analyzer, employing advanced ultrasonic sensing technology, precisely detects changes in the jaw’s relative position. It accurately records jaw movement across six degrees of freedom by calculating the time taken for ultrasonic pulses to travel from the transmitters embedded in the mandibular frame to the receivers embedded in the face bow
